Sunday Dinna
Sunday Dinna follows an Italian-American family in Queens, NY, as they discover their daughter's secret vegan lifestyle during their traditional 'Sunday Dinna.' It's a heartwarming story about family bonds, authenticity, and the power of embracing change. This film captures the intersection of modern-day lifestyles and traditional values. Blending humor and a whole lotta heart. The film invites viewers into a world where love, veganism, and traditions are a recipe for disaster.

Samantha Venturo is a passionate filmmaker who discovered her love for creating visually compelling videos at a young age, refining her skills at Savannah College of Art and Design (SCAD). Raised in a vibrant Italian community on Long Island, her cultural immersion deeply influences her work. Samantha's storytelling is both humorous and sincere, reflecting her own experiences and beliefs. Her directorial vision captivates audiences with authentic, culturally rich narratives.
As the "crazy vegan" of my family, I bring a unique, light-hearted perspective to storytelling, embracing an "it's not that deep" approach. My scripts, inspired by eight years as a vegan, blend humor and sincerity, exploring the intersection of culture and personal beliefs. My directorial vision aims to captivate audiences by showcasing the impact of culture on individuals and society through authentic storytelling.
